India has a parliamentary government with the President as a ceremonial head and the Prime Minister as the real political leader. The government is divided into three branches: Legislative, Executive, and Judiciary, with powers shared between the Central and State governments. The Parliament, consisting of the Lok Sabha and Rajya Sabha, is responsible for law-making, budget approval, and overseeing the executive branch.
